The phenomenon entered the Indian mainstream consciousness in 2004 with the infamous "Delhi Public School (DPS) MMS" clip. Recorded on a mobile phone by a minor and subsequently distributed via Bluetooth and early internet forums, the clip exposed the vulnerabilities of emerging digital technologies. At the time, the lack of robust cybersecurity, cheap camera phones, and absence of legal precedents turned the incident into a national scandal. Over the next two decades, as smartphone penetration and cheap mobile data (catalyzed by Reliance Jio in 2016) exploded across India, the "MMS" label detached from its technological roots and became a generic category for illicit intimate content.
